摘要

Abstract

BACKGROUND: Transforming group factor-beta (TGF-β) is a clan of protein peptide with multiple functions, of which, TGF-beta1 plays the main role in union of bone fracture. The interfixation of various materials affects fracture union in different ways. The degree of influence is the important index to assay the quality of interfixation materials.OBJECTIVE: To understand intracellular orientation of TGFβ1mRNA by the expression of it at various phases of bone fracture union after interfixation with different materials so as to probe into the effects of different interfixation materials on the local expression of TGFβ1mRNA during fracture union.DESIGN: Randomized control observation was designed.SETTING: Department of Orthopedics and Department of Pathology of Changhai Hospital, Second Military Medical University of Chinese PLA.MATERIALS: The experiment was performed in Experimental Animal Center and Laboratory of Department of Orthopedics of the Second Military Medical University of Chinese PLA from March 2000 to July 2001, in which, 42 New Zealand rabbits were employed of either sex and randomized into two groups based on fixed materials, named as the group of rectangle-shaped intramedullary nail (RIN group) and group of stainless steel plate (SPL group), 21 rabbits in each one.METHODS: Interfixation model was prepared on rabbit tibia with either RIN or SPL, 2 mm inferior to the conjunction of tibia and fibula on the left side. Before and after operation, the rabbits were bred with market-sold animal granular forage in separate cages and they were free of drinking pipe water and movement, without external fixation. Three rabbits were sacrificed in 1, 3, 7, 14, 21 and 28 days after interfixation in each group successively. The callus on fractured end and peripheral tissue specimen were collected for managements of tissue slices and in situ hybridization.MAIN OUTCOME MEASURES: Positive staining intensity and positive area ratio of TGF β1mRNA in different cells were observed and recorded in tissue slices and the distribution and contents of TGF β1mRNA in callus during fracture union in rabbits were displayed.RESULTS: Totally 42 animals were employed totally in the experiment, in which, 3 rabbits were died from diarrhea and 3 rabbits were infectious in local wound and had bone exposed. Totally 6 rabbits had not included in result analysis, 3 rabbits in each RIN group and SPL group and 36 rabbits sion of TGF β1mRNA inlocal cells and substances in both RIN and SPL groups. Seven days later, TGF β1mRNA was expressed positive in mesty, positive area ratio and positive index of TGF β1mRNA in both RIN and SPL groups were the highest on the 14th day after operation (12.36±0.58,0.19±0.05,2.35±0.20; 10.24±0.65,0.13±0.03,1.33±0.10) and were the lowest on the 28th day (4.24±0.57,0.06±0.02,0.25±0.08 ;3.31±0.27,0.03±0.01,0.10±0.02). With the comparison at same phase, except positive area ratio on the 7th day, the rest items in RIN group were all higher than SPL group and the difference among groups was significant (P < 0.05, P < 0.01).CONCLUSION: Rectangle-shaped intramedullary nail is more advantageous to promote secretion of TGF β1 in cells and benefits fracture union compared with stainless bone plate.
